Understanding the Basics of Chemical Reactions

Before diving into the specifics of the workbook answers, it’s crucial to revisit what

chemical reactions truly entail. A chemical reaction involves the rearrangement of atoms

to transform reactants into products. These transformations are governed by principles

such as the conservation of mass and energy changes.

Types of Chemical Reactions Covered in Chapter 11

Chapter 11 typically introduces you to various types of reactions, including:

**Combination (Synthesis) Reactions:** Two or more reactants combine to form a

single product.

**Decomposition Reactions:** A single compound breaks down into two or more

simpler substances.

**Single Replacement Reactions:** One element replaces another in a compound.

**Double Replacement Reactions:** Exchange of ions between two compounds.

**Combustion Reactions:** A hydrocarbon reacts with oxygen, producing carbon

dioxide and water.

Each reaction type has its signature characteristics and patterns. Recognizing these can

make answering workbook questions much more straightforward.

1. Balance Chemical Equations Carefully

Many questions in Chapter 11 require balancing chemical equations. This process ensures

the number of atoms for each element is equal on both sides, following the law of

conservation of mass.

Start by balancing the elements that appear in only one reactant and one product.

Balance polyatomic ions as a whole if they appear unchanged on both sides.

Leave hydrogen and oxygen atoms for last, as they often appear in multiple

compounds.

Practicing balancing will improve your speed and accuracy, which is crucial for workbook

exercises.
